Inside a Masonic Lodge - Lodge Room — Masons of California A Masonic “lodge” refers to both the local chapter of Masons and also the room in which they meet Sometimes, multiple groups of Masons, or lodges, will share one lodge room, meeting on different days of the week
List of Masonic buildings in the United States - Wikipedia List of Masonic buildings in the United States identifies notable Masonic buildings in the United States These have served as meeting halls by Masonic lodges, Grand Lodges or other Masonic bodies Many of the buildings were built to house Masonic meetings and ritual activities in their upper floors, and to provide commercial space below
